SIP Registration section

The entry fields for a SIP registration are:

Name Descriptive name for this registration.
Disable A switch to temporarily disable this interface without deleting the configuration.
Server Address (primary) The optional IP address of the SIP provider to where the SIP messages (REGISTER,INVITE,etc.) are to be sent. Only necessary if either the IP address cannot be obtained from the SIP URI's domain or a proxy server is to be used.
Server Address (secondary) Backup IP address used if the SIP server on the primary IP address does not answer anymore.
ID Here you enter the registration ID followed by the SIP provider domain name (for example 8111111e0@sipgate.de).
STUN Server The STUN server name or IP address must be configured if this device has no public IP address while the SIP server is accessible under a public IP address. The value is given by the SIP provider or administrator (for example, stun.xten.com or 64.69.76.23). You can choose any STUN server; it does not necessarily have to correspond to the one of the SIP provider.
Username Username for authorization (only if different from the registration ID).
Password / Retype The password for authorization must be specified here (Password) and confirmed (Retype).
From Header Interoperability option for outgoing calls. Controls the way the CGPN is transmitted to the SIP provider.

SIP Interop Tweaks

Proposed registration Interval Set in seconds, default it is 120 seconds
AOR The From header contains the fixed registration URI (AOR). The actual calling party number and name will be transmitted inside the P-Preferred-Identity header (RFC 3325).
AOR with CGPN as display The From header contains the fixed registration URI (AOR) with the calling party number as display string in front of the AOR.
CGPN in user part of URI The From header contains an URI with the calling party number as user part (left from @).
